Nelson Tasman Regional Arts Strategy
Nelson Tasman Regional Arts Strategy - The Art of Being at the Centre
The strategy comprises a ten-year vision with a three-year action plan for the arts sector, containing key issues, its viability and its future.
Arts Consultant - Helen Schamroth, Creationz Consultants
Nationally recognised arts consultant Helen Schamroth of Creationz Consultants was appointed as the consultant to develop the Nelson Tasman Regional Arts Strategy. Helen has been awarded Officer of New Zealand Order of Merit for services to the arts, and has wide ranging experience including developing arts strategies and policies, as well as working with artists and the community. Helen is a practising artist and writer and has been an advisor, manager and member on many arts initiatives such as the Council of the Designers Institute of New Zealand, Artists Alliance and The Big Idea website.
The Arts Strategy working party consisted of representatives from:
- Nelson Regional EDA
- Nelson City Council
- Tasman District Council
- Nelson Bays Arts Marketing Trust
- Representatives of the arts sector
- Canterbury Community Trust
Who Contributed?
Consultation in developing the strategy occurred with representation from the visual arts, performing arts, literary arts, new media arts, youth focussed arts, jewellers, potters, sculptors, furniture makers, writers and other groups and individuals with an interest in the arts.
